#a10957 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a10957 is composed of 63.1% red, 3.5% green and 34.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 94.4% magenta, 46% yellow and 36.9% black. It has a hue angle of 329.2 degrees, a saturation of 89.4% and a lightness of 33.3%. #a10957 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ff12ae with #430000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#a10957 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a10957 has RGB values of R:161, G:9, B:87 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.94, Y:0.46, K:0.37. Its decimal value is 10553687.

Shades and Tints of #a10957
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0107 is the darkest color, while #fff9f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#a10957
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595155 is the less saturated color, while #a80257 is the most saturated one.
